The Jordanian-Indian Fertilizer Company (JIFCO) called on its employees to return to work and suspend their strike which had begun at the end of last month, stating that the strike was illegal and warning against the non-returning to their work.
The management of the company threatened that whoever called, participated or adopted the strike would be held liable and that it will ask for compensation to its losses and damages, which affected badly the company, as a result of the strike.
We had published in a previous newsletter that the Jordanian workers of the Jordanian-Indian Fertilizer Company (JIFCO) have launched a strike since Sunday, asking for better living and functional conditions and the improvement of the working environment.
